首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在Grails 3.x上,如何将logback配置为从Bootstrap进行信息级别的日志记录?

在Grails 3.x上,可以通过以下步骤将logback配置为从Bootstrap进行信息级别的日志记录:

  1. 首先,在Grails应用的根目录下,找到grails-app/conf文件夹。
  2. conf文件夹中,创建一个名为logback.groovy的文件。
  3. 打开logback.groovy文件,并添加以下内容:
代码语言:txt
复制
import ch.qos.logback.classic.Level

appender("STDOUT", ConsoleAppender) {
    encoder(PatternLayoutEncoder) {
        pattern = "%d{HH:mm:ss.SSS} [%thread] %-5level %logger{36} - %msg%n"
    }
}

logger("grails.app", INFO, ["STDOUT"], false)

root(INFO, ["STDOUT"])

上述配置文件中,我们创建了一个名为STDOUT的控制台输出的日志记录器,并设置了输出格式。然后,我们定义了一个名为grails.app的日志记录器,将其级别设置为INFO,并将日志输出到STDOUT。最后,我们将根日志记录器的级别也设置为INFO,并将日志输出到STDOUT

  1. 保存并关闭logback.groovy文件。

通过以上步骤,我们成功将logback配置为从Bootstrap进行信息级别的日志记录。在Grails应用启动时,你将能够在控制台上看到相应的日志信息。

请注意,以上答案中没有提及任何特定的云计算品牌商,如有需要,你可以根据自己的实际情况选择适合的云计算服务提供商。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券